Jamba Juice pays its employees in Houston, TX, an average salary of $24,189 per year, which breaks down to about $11.63 per hour for team members. Depending on their role, employees can earn between $7.08 and $15.00 an hour. Shift leaders make around $13.19, while store and general managers earn $17.74 and $18.82 per hour, respectively. When you break it down into hourly wages, the average for team members stands at $11.63. Depending on your role and experience, you could earn anywhere from $7.08 to $15.00 per hour. If you're eyeing a position as a shift leader, you might find it more appealing since they earn around $13.19 an hour. On the other hand, if you're looking at restaurant staff positions, the pay is lower, averaging about $9.80 per hour.
Every day, you'll find that the pay structure at Jamba Juice can be a bit frustrating for some employees. Employee satisfaction regarding pay is notably low, with only 46% of employees expressing happiness with their salaries. This dissatisfaction could stem from the fact that while the job provides a lively work environment, the pay mightn't feel commensurate with the effort required.
If you're climbing the ranks, you might be interested in the salaries for store managers and general managers. Store managers earn around $17.74 per hour, while general managers see a slight bump at about $18.82 per hour. Do Jamba Juice Employees Get Tips?
At Jamba Juice, you won't typically receive tips as part of your pay. The company's structure mainly relies on hourly wages, so tips aren't a significant factor in your earnings.
While some customers might occasionally tip, it's not common practice, and most employees express dissatisfaction with their salary packages.
